What are the plus and minus buttons under the steering wheel for?

Steering wheel plus and minus buttons serve for manual mode gear shifting. Below are related expanded contents: Introduction to manual mode: Many automatic transmission vehicles feature manual mode, with such transmissions referred to as semi-automatic transmissions. Some cars have paddle shifters behind the steering wheel, allowing direct gear changes via these paddles when in manual mode. Differences between automatic transmission manual mode and manual transmission: In manual mode, automatic transmissions only permit manual upshifting or downshifting without direct gear selection capability. Manual transmissions allow drivers to directly select any gear. Most automatic transmissions incorporate protective programs - when the transmission computer detects inappropriate driver shifting operations, it will override the command. This constitutes another key distinction between automatic transmission manual mode and traditional manual transmissions.
